Senior Software Engineer

Job ID
Professional Services - Software Development or Programming
Pos. Type
Full Time

Company Overview

At Nuance, we empower people with the ability to seamlessly interact with their connected devices and the digital world around them.  We are creating a world where technology thinks and acts the way people do by designing the most human, natural, and intuitive ways of interacting with technology.


Our nimble technology uses analytics and advanced algorithms to transform the inanimate into animate and reduce complicated processes into simple ones.


Join our Mobile team…intelligent systems now ready for the road. We are passionate about developing intelligent interfaces that enable people to talk to their cars, phones, devices, and other smart “things”.


Job Summary

Summary: Work as part of Professional Services Team. Responsible for development, delivery and verification of Nuance speech products. Technical support for customer’s integration, evaluation and production.



• Serve as a key member of Nuance Korea Professional team and provide customers with qualified and reliable Nuance speech products and technology.
• Integrate Nuance’s speech software on OEM customer devices and validate functionality, accuracy and robustness on the target platform.
• Deliver analysis results on customers’ issues and come up with solutions.
• Work across development teams and participate in implementation of application software on Nuance voice framework • Analyze and implement customer features using Nuance proprietary language. Verify the functionality on customers’ platform and fix bugs.
• Develop methodology, scripts and process to evaluate the performance of Nuance speech products integrated on customer’s platform and provide guidance on tuning to improve accuracy.
• Perform audio signal analysis for various OEM devices to maintain and improve upon speech recognition software’s ability to perform the accurate recognition.
• Develop various tools required to automate development and test process.
• Develop sample or demo applications to conduct prototyping of new concepts and idea.



Number of Years of Work Experience: A minimum of 5 years of relevant experience


Required Skills: Good programming skills C/C++, Java, Python or other scripting languages. Experience of development in Windows or Linux environment. Working knowledge of full S/W development process. Fluent written and verbal communication skills, both in English and in Korean. Excited about working with customers and passionate about analyzing and solving their problems.


Preferred Skills: : Knowledge of Speech technologies (e.g. Automatic Speech Recognition, Natural Language Understanding, Voice UI).


Education: BS or Master’s Degree in Computer Science, Electronic Engineering or a related field

Additional Information

Nuance Communication Inc. is an equal opportunity employer. We evaluate qualified applicants without regard to race, color, religion, sex, national origin, disability, veteran status, and other legally protected characteristics. The EEO is the Law poster is available here: . If you need a reasonable accommodation because of a disability for any part of the employment process, please call 781-565-5000 – Human Resources Department and let us know the nature of your request and your contact information.


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
Share on your newsfeed

Connect With Us!

Not ready to apply? Connect with us for general consideration.